    What are risers?
     
  7. supersnackbar

    supersnackbar Road Train Member

    19,101
    47,054
    Aug 19, 2007
    Your Town, USA
    0
    Metal frames used to support the load if it's longer than the upper deck on a stepdeck

    images-7.jpeg download-6.jpeg

    Some call them load levelers
